About the role
We are looking for a Project Surveyor to join our Adaptations team, delivering essential works to Council homes, which will help residents live safely and independently.

You will manage a varied caseload of adaptation projects from initial survey through to completion, working closely with occupational therapists, contractors and residents. This is a key role where your technical expertise and project management skills will directly improve people’s quality of life.

In this post you will be managing adaptations projects across the Council’s housing stock from design to completion, conducting surveys, assessing feasibility of adaptation works and overseeing contractors to ensure works are delivered to specification, on time, and within budget. You will ensure compliance with relevant legislation, including CDM Regulations and Building Safety requirements. You will provide clear technical advice to colleagues, partners and customers and maintain a strong focus on health and safety and customer experience.

About you
You must have worked within a surveying or project management role within housing or construction and have experience managing contractors and delivering projects from start to finish.

Working knowledge of building regulations, construction methods and health & safety requirements and a relevant qualification (or equivalent experience, with a willingness to work towards professional accreditation) is required for this post.

Effective communication skills, a customer-focused approach, a full UK driving licence and access to a vehicle for business use, is essential.
